Michele Bachmann Speaks out on Latest 1900 Page Health Care Bill

By Proud American

Congresswoman Michele Bachmann and Sean Hannity speak up and explain many of the detailed “facts” included in Pelosi’s latest release of the health care.

The two of them discuss many items included in this 1900 + page, while talking about the government option, tax increases, abortion, and even the death panel that the democrats keep saying is not in the bill.

Rep. Bachmann is even stepping out to request people to show up at the capitol on Thursday, November 5, at 12 noon, to show up and speak out against the bill. Michele will also be speaking to the crowd during the meeting. She is asking that everyone please help her to spread the word about this event.
